Installation

This chapter guides you through the entire setup process required to use artemis_crib effectively. By following the steps outlined in the subchapters, you will configure all the necessary tools, environments, and directories to ensure a seamless workflow for analysis tasks.

Below is an overview of the setup process, along with links to detailed instructions for each step.

  1. Requirements

    Ensure all required compilers, libraries, and dependencies are installed for compatibility with ROOT and artemis.

  2. Python Setting (option)

    Set up a Python environment using tools like uv to support pyROOT and TSrim.

  3. ROOT

    Install ROOT from source and configure it for use with artemis.

  4. Artemis

    Clone, build, and configure artemis.

  5. Energy Loss Calculator

    Set up tools for energy loss calculations, essential for analyzing experimental data.

  6. Mount Setting (option)

    Configure NFS mounts to access remote file servers or external storage.

  7. Art_analysis

    Create and configure the art_analysis directory, which serves as the workspace for all analysis tasks.
